As Apple gets ready to announce iOS 26 at the upcoming WWDC event next week, a new report claims to have information on what we can expect to come to iPhones around the world. According to a 9to5Mac report, Apple has been working on new updates to apps like Messages, Music, Notes, and the CarPlay experience for cars that don’t have support for the new CarPlay Ultra.
